On Laper
Laper is a browser-based AI screenwriting assistant that keeps the script at the center of every task. It formats Hollywood-standard screenplays automatically, visualizes structure as cards and tables, and lets writers, directors, and producers collaborate on one live draft. Character, location, and beat data are derived from the script and reused across outlines, storyboards, and production boards without duplication. AI tools operate on explicit screenplay nodes rather than raw text, and generated assets like character portraits or storyboard frames are stored as project entities with built-in credits and refunds.
Laper is the rare AI screenwriting tool that actually respects the craft. Instead of an open-ended chat that rewrites your dialogue, it gives you structured AI that works on screenplay nodes and keeps formatting correct. The real-time collaboration and script-derived production assets are genuinely useful for indie filmmakers and writers’ rooms. The catch is that the good stuff is behind a paywall, and the free tier is quite limited. If you’re serious about screenwriting and willing to pay, it’s a focused, thoughtful alternative to generic AI writing tools.

Pros and cons
- Keeps the screenplay at the center; AI tools operate on explicit screenplay nodes instead of raw text
- Automatic Hollywood/Asian screenplay formatting stays correct while you write
- Real-time collaboration via Loro CRDT keeps the whole team on one live draft with history and saved versions
- Script-derived entities (scenes, characters, locations, beats) are reused across outlines, storyboards, and production boards without duplication
- AI production assets (character portraits, location references, storyboard frames) are stored as project entities with built-in credits and refunds
- Public project library lets you read, discuss, and remix published screenplays
- AI features are gated behind paid plans; free Junior tier is limited to 10 chats/month and 2 projects
- No native mobile apps; desktop browser only
- AI chat and generation credits reset monthly, which can feel restrictive for heavy usage bursts
- Still in early alpha; some features and UI polish are evolving

Frequently asked questions
Does Laper rewrite my script for me?
No. Laper’s AI tools operate on explicit screenplay nodes and only make approved edits through the live editor, not a detached chat document.
Can I collaborate with others in real time?
Yes. Laper uses Loro CRDT to keep writers, directors, and producers on one live draft with script history and saved versions.
What screenplay formats does Laper support?
It keeps Hollywood and Asian screenplay formats automatic while you write.
How are AI credits used?
Credits are consumed for image, video, and other AI generation tasks; they refresh monthly based on your plan.
Is there a public library of screenplays?
Yes. Published Laper projects can be browsed and read publicly, and members can like, comment, and copy into private projects.
